What Is Chiropractic Care?
In actual terms, the word Chiropractic actually suggests to be done by hand. So, the term chiropractic care would suggest to provide care through utilizing the hands. A short article by WebMD entitled Chiropractic Look after Neck and back pain completely discussed more on chiropractic care and what chiropractors do.
Chiropractors utilize hands-on spinal manipulation and other alternative treatments. The theory is that proper alignment of the body'& #39; s musculoskeletal structure, especially the spine, will allow the body to heal itself without surgical treatment or medication. Manipulation is used to bring back mobility to joints limited by tissue injury caused by a distressing occasion, such as falling, or repetitive tension, such as sitting without correct back support.
Chiropractic treatment is primarily used as a pain relief alternative for muscles, joints, bones, and connective tissue, such as cartilage, ligaments, and tendons. It is sometimes utilized in combination with traditional medical treatment.
As previously stated by the post, chiropractors are individuals who can carry out chiropractic care and adjustment. They manipulate the spine and other skeletal parts to bring relief and bring back mobility in the joints. To cover the whole concept up, chiropractic care is preferably provided for pain relief in muscles, joints, bones, and connective tissues and sometimes can be used as conventional medical treatment.

What Does A Chiropractor Do?
When people discuss Chiropractic care or chiropractors in basic, they typically consider bone-cracking and even massage. Still, there are a variety of things that a Chiropractor does than just that. Cleveland Clinic shared their knowledge in this article, additional talking about the strategies and methods that Chiropractors suggest as a treatment for their customers.
Soft-tissue treatment is a suggested treatment used to relax tight muscles, ease convulsion and release tension in the fascia (the connective tissue that surrounds each muscle). Meanwhile, adjustments are made to realign joints gently and increase the range of movement. Another technique is joint bracing/taping, likewise called Kinesio taping, which is done to support sprained joints or muscles as they recover. Chiropractors also recommend extending and exercises to bring back and preserve mobility, in addition to the variety of motion of their customers. And suppose Chiropractors think that a customer needs more than chiropractic care. Because case, they refer their customers to integrative medication professionals for guidance on diet plan and nutrition to minimize inflammation and promote weight reduction.
Unlike numerous others think, chiropractors not only make manual adjustment with their hands but also share the exact same psychological input as physicians to go over the very best course of treatment for their customers.

What Else Should I Learn About Chiropractic Care?
Individuals typically believe that when checking out a Chiropractor and is carried out with manual adjustments, the problem right away goes away. However, this isn't typically the case. Extremely well Health author Anne Asher, CPT, released a post entitled What You Must Understand About Chiropractic Adjustments and discussed what patients would anticipate when going to the Chiropractor.
While it's real that the pillar of the chiropractic profession is the adjustment of the spine, many chiropractors adjust the hips as a regular part of treatment. Some also adjust knees, feet, and wrists. You may need numerous check outs to get the desired outcomes.
Lots of associate cracking and popping with an effective chiropractic adjustment. In truth, these noises may have nothing to do with an accurate adjustment of your joints. Rather, they are thought to be an outcome of cavitationwhen gasses in the joint'& #39; s lubing fluid are launched into the "joint area" between the bones.
Other people would believe that one visit to the Chiropractors center would fix all their issues, however thats not always real. Customers may require more than one see to the Chiropractor to fix any discomfort or pain that they feel.

The Underlying Cause of Headaches and Migraines
Whether you are handling a relentless pains in your head, or the worst signs related to migraines, including light and noise intolerance, nausea, vomiting, hallucinations, depression and irritation the cause might be a structural concern. When the spine moves out of position due to the fact that of developmental problems, injury, recurring stress and other events it can putpressureon the surrounding nerves. When the nerves are compressed or irritated they send a message to the muscles of the back, neck and jaw to tighten up.
This tightness can lead straight to a severe headache or migraine. Over time the tightness can also pull your bones out of positioning causing more relentless headaches and migraines. A headache or migraine can be a sign that there are much deeper problems emerging in your spinal column, and since every other system in your body is affected by your spinal health, it is extremely crucial to handle these concerns when the indications begin to develop.

Sciatica is a condition defined by pain radiating from your lower back to your hips and buttocks down your leg. Typically, people experiencing sciatica just feel it on one side of the body. A spinal disc herniation, which is defined by a bone stimulate on the spine, or a weakening of the spine (spinal stenosis) compresses part of the nerve, triggering sciatica. The affected leg is identified by pain, pain, and numbness.
Despite the intensity of the pain, the majority of patients will heal with non-operative treatments in a few weeks. Patients who experience chronic sciatica and have significant leg disability or bowel or bladder adjustment may be prospects for surgical treatment due to sciatica symptomsonce they figure out the reason for sciatica.
Signs and Indications
An individual with sciatica signs feels pain radiating from the lower (lumbar) spine to their butt and down their body. There is no certain area where the pain happens, but it will probably be someplace in your nerve path, its likely to occur along a line ranging from your low back to your buttocks, in addition to along the back of your thigh and calf. Depending upon the intensity, the pain can be dull, intense, burning, or excruciating. Periodically, it can feel like an electric shock or a shock. Sitting for prolonged time periods can intensify symptoms, as can coughing and sneezing. Affected sides are typically either the right or left. Impacted legs or feet might also experience pain, tingling, or tightness. It might feel like you are experiencing pain in one area of your leg while feeling numb in another those are normal sciatica signs.
When to see a medical professional
Mild sciatica signs typically disappears with time. See your physician if youre experiencing pain that lasts more than a week, is severe or aggravates with time, or if you typically do not feel better after self-care interventions. Whenever you experience any of the symptoms noted below, get medical attention as soon as possible.
The leg numbs or is stiff and you feel intense, extreme pain in the low back or the leg.Theres no control over your bladder or bowels.
Causes
Sciatica is triggered by a pinched sciatic nerve, which is normally triggered by a spinal disc herniation on your back or a bone spur on among your vertebrae. The nerve can be compressed by a tumor or impacted by conditions such as diabetes.
Spinal stenosis, or constricting of areas in the spinal cord, can likewise be responsible for sciatica. When a nerves passage is narrowed, the narrowing space may emit an annoying impact on the sciatic nerve root that could then trigger Sciatica. Compression of the disks triggers a constricting of the nerve passages (spinal stenosis). If the sciatic nerve roots are pinched by spinal stenosis, they can trigger pain.
An injury to the nerve origin by a herniated or slipped disk. Most sciatica cases are due to this condition. Each vertebra of the spine is cushioned by a disk. Herniation can take place when a vulnerable point in a disks external wall enables pressure from vertebrae to trigger it to bulge (herniate). The sciatic nerve is affected when a herniated disk presses versus the vertebrae in the lower back.
Spondylolisthesis happens when the vertebrae are misaligned with one another, leading to a smaller gap from which nerves are exited. Extending the spinal column can make the sciatic nerve pinched.
Arthritis of the knee, which is called osteoarthritis. When a spine ages, bone spurs might form (rugged edges), which can compress the lower back nerves.
Sciatic nerve or lumbar spine trauma.
Compression of the sciatic nerve by tumors in the back spinal canal.
A condition referred to as piriformis syndrome results from an overactive or spastic piriformis muscle, deep in the butts. Sciatic nerves can become irritated and put under pressure when this occurs. Neuromuscular conditions such as Piriformis syndrome are uncommon.

Medical diagnosis
An evaluation of your medical history will be carried out by your doctor. Later, you will need to describe your symptoms to your doctor.
As part of your physical examination, your healthcare provider will ask you to stroll to figure out how your spine supports your weight. The strength of your calf muscles might be checked by having you stroll on your toes and heels. Its possible that your medical professional will perform a straight leg raise test too. Your legs ought to be straight while lying on your back for this test. When you raise each leg gradually, your care suppliers will note the point where you feel pain.
Tests like these figured out which nerves are affected as well as whether a disk has an issue. Further stretches and motions will also be asked so the medical professional can determine pain along with test muscle versatility and strength.
Sometimes, imaging and other tests will be recommended by your healthcare provider after your physical examination. There are numerous possibilities here to find sciatica causes, including:
- Spinal X-rays: Required to determine fractures, disk problems, infections, tumors, and bone spurs.
-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) or Computed Tomography (CT) scans: Computed tomography (CT) or mag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) scans of the back may be used to view detailed pictures of bone and soft tissues related to the back. MRI can determine pressure on a nerve, arthritic conditions, disk herniation that might continue a nerve. An MRI is generally consistently ordered to validate a diagnosis of sciatica.
- Nerve conduction velocity studies/electromyography: Research studies of the conduction speed of the sciatic nerve and electromyography to analyze how electrical impulses take a trip through the sciatic nerve and how muscle contractions are impacted.
- Myelogram: A myelogram can be utilized to determine if the pain originates from the vertebrae or disk.

Numerous common aspects may affect the sciatic nerve:
Mechanical Nerve Compression: Direct physical forces might be used to the nerve due to the following typical conditions:
Herniated Discs: The lumbar spine can be impacted by a herniated or bulging disc that compresses the sciatic nerve.
Foraminal Stenosis: Compression or inflammation of the sciatic nerve may result from narrowing of the vertebral column or from contracting the roots of the sciatic nerve. Degenerative changes in the spine might straight compress the sciatic nerve when thickened ligaments and/or capsules within the element joint.
Segmental Instability: In particular conditions, such as when a vertebra slides on top of another (spondylolisthesis), when there are vertebral flaws (spondylolysis), or when one or more bones dislocate, the sciatic nerve root(s) are straight compressed.
Tumors, Cysts, Infection, & Abscesses: The sciatic nerve can be compressed by growths, cysts, infections, or abscesses impacting the lower spine or pelvis in rare instances
Chemical Swelling: The sciatic nerve may experience swelling and/or inflammation due to chemical irritants. Degenerate or herniated discs might trigger nerve tissues to turn into the disc and permeate the outer and inner layers, triggering sciatica pain. These irritants may also be brought on by acids such as hyaluronic acid and proteins such as fibronectin (proteins).
Immune Reaction: Herniated discs that expose disc material might cause sciatica pain due to the fact that of immune reactions. Those with sciatica tend to produce a lot of compounds produced by the immune system, including glycosphingolipids (fats) and neurofilaments (protein polymers). This swelling is believed to arise from chemicals launched in between the nerve roots and exposed disc material in action to inflammation.
Physical Attributes: The sciatic nerve may be impacted by certain physical characteristics of a person. Sciatica is most likely to be seen in people who:
- Overweight or obese people
- Elderly individuals who have big stature (usually over 180 cm for males and 170 cm for females)
Work-Related Causes: Sciatica pain is more typical among individuals with particular occupationsfor example, truck drivers, device employees, woodworkers, and weight-lifting athletes. Generally, sciatica takes place when the spine is exposed to prolonged sitting without proper posture when the upper arms are frequently raised above shoulder level, and/or when the spine is regularly bent forward or sideways.
Nutritional Deficiency in Vitamin B12: Maintaining nerve health needs sufficient vitamin B12 intake. The B12 vitamin plays an essential function in synthesizing the fatty sheath (myelin) that surrounds nerves. This is necessary for nerve function and the conduction of nerve impulses. Those who are older than 60 and who are lacking in vitamin B12 might establish sciatica. Metabolic malabsorption may additionally trigger vitamin B12 shortages in people with diabetes who take metformin.

Treatment
What you do depends on whats causing your sciatic nerve pain. If it turns out that you have actually a herniated disc in your spine, there are a number of various kinds of treatments. Consult expert medical suggestions or look for medical attention to avoid sciatica from becoming worse, which might lead to permanent nerve damage.
For severe sciatica and persistent sciatica, consider these health solutions:
Medication:Sciatica can be momentarily eliminated with over-the-counter painkiller. In addition to acetaminophen, n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) such as aspirin, ibuprofen, and naproxen are offered. To further lower swelling, your medical professional might administer an injection of steroids.
Physical Treatment or Extending: Preserve an active lifestyle while your sciatica is recovery. Pain and inflammation can be decreased through movement. Discover how to stretch the hamstrings and lower back gently with the help of a physical therapist. You can enhance your core and support the affected area by practicing Tai Chi or Yoga. In many cases, you may not be able to do certain exercises due to your medical condition. You might also be encouraged to take short walks by your physician.
Surgical treatment: After four to 6 weeks, if you are still suffering from serious sciatica pain due to a herniated disk, surgical treatment may be a choice. Surgery is carried out to eliminate pressure on the sciatic nerve by eliminating a portion of the herniated disk. In about 90% of cases, this kind of surgical treatment alleviates the patients pain. Sciatica due to spinal stenosis can be treated with other surgical treatments.
